Performance Evaluation is an important aspect of Cloud Computing environment. Response times have been known to fluctuate, and certain cloud services respond differently to varying stress levels. interaction [1].The advantages of cloud computing over traditional computing include: agility, lower entry cost, device independency, location independency and scalability. Scalability, elasticity, and efficiency are interrelated aspects of cloud-based software services’ performance requirements. Copyright © 2020 Elsevier B.V. or its licensors or contributors. The cloud high performance computing market is expected to grow at a CAGR of 15.7% from 2019 to 2025. Cloud computing today has now been growing as new technologies and new business models. Cloud Computing is the latest paradigm to optimize the use of IT resources considering “everything as a service” and receiving these services from the Cloud (Internet) instead of … J Supercomput 65:426C444, Dai YS, Levitin G (2006) Reliability and performance of tree-structured grid services. Then, we perform an empirical evaluation of the performance of four commercial cloud computing services including Amazon EC2, which is currently the largest commercial cloud. Cloud computing is the delivery of different services through the Internet. Liu, X., Tong, W., Zhi, X. et al. Keywords : Failover, dynamic allocation, host service provider, High availability, LAMP, Web Services. © 2016 Chongqing University of Posts and Telecommuniocations. The obtained results indicated that the tested Cloud services need an order of magnitude in performance improvement for supporting high-performance MTC scientific applications. - 95.110.169.160. High-performance computing (HPC) in the cloud … Evaluating Performance of Web Services in Cloud Computing Environment with High Availability. Part of Springer Nature. 11511500200). volume 69, pages357–374(2014)Cite this article. In: Cloud computing, pp 115–131. And a numerical example is presented. With rapid advancement of Cloud computing and networking technologies, a wide spectrum of Cloud services have been developed by various providers and utilized by numerous organizations as indispensable ingredients of their information systems. Definition - What does Cloud Performance Management mean? Cloud service performance has a significant impact on performance of the future information infrastructure. Performance is generally linked to the capabilities of one of the applications with- in the cloud infrastructure itself. Prentice Hall, New Jersey, Liu X, Tong W, Shen C (2013) QoS-aware I/O schedule for virtual machines in cloud computing environment. © 2020 Springer Nature Switzerland AG. It's not just businesses that benefit from cloud computing. In: Proceedings of the 2008 IEEE/ACM conference on supercomputing (SC), vol 50, pp 638–649, Nurmi D, Wolski R, Grzegorczyk C, Obertelli G, Soman S, Youseff L, Zagorodnov D (2008) The eucalyptus open-source cloud-computing system. Performance isolation is an indispensable remedy solution for the mentioned challenges. Two significant cloud computing platforms, Google App Engine and Amazon Web Service, are … Cloud computing is recognized as a revolution in the computing area, meanwhile, it also brings the question on the necessity and applicability of this new industry standard. Some key technologies for Cloud computing, such as virtualization and the Service-Oriented Architecture (SOA), bring in special challenges to service performance evaluation. In: 2nd IEEE international conference on cloud computing technology and science, pp 159–168, Losup A, Ostermann S, Yigitbasi MN, Prodan R, Fahringer T, Epema DHJ (2011) Performance analysis of cloud computing services for many-tasks scientific computing. PubMed Google Scholar. There are lots of characteristics and services offered by cloud computing which makes it different than traditional web services or service oriented architecture. Performance analysis of cloud computing services considering resources sharing among virtual machines. Abstract: Cloud computing today has now been growing as new technologies and new business models. Cloud computing is a recent trend of technology that aims to provide on-demand services following a pay-peruse model. As cloud computing pops up in more and more IT departments, some cloud services have seen their performance woes exposed. You can start through a completely self-service experience online, scale up and down as needed. With the rapid advancement in cloud computing and networking technologies, various providers have come up with a wide spectrum of cloud services. They require a lot of attention and efforts by the cloud computing providers, integrators and service consumers. In addition, various types of failures, such as VMs failures, physical servers failures and network failures are also considered. The cloud helps the enterprises to increase their operational efficiency and productivity. The objectives of this article is to present a survey that reflects the state of the art of Cloud service performance evaluation from the system modeling perspective. Cloud computing is a novel paradigm for the provision of service on demand. In: Proceedings of 21st annual international conference on supercomputing (ICS), pp 23–32, Suresh Varma P, Satyanarayana A, Sundari R (2012) Performance analysis of cloud computing using queuing models. Although there are some researches on cloud service performance, very few of them addressed the issues of resources sharing among VMs and its impact on service performance. Performance considerations are vital for the overall success of cloud computing, including the optimum cost of cloud services, reliability and scalability. For the commercial success of this new computing paradigm, the ability to deliver Quality of Services … Besides all aspects of cloud computing infra- structure and resources, the most important and key point in cloud computing is its performance. By continuing you agree to the use of cookies. Cloud computing is a very attractive research topic. Through the use of virtualization, physical resources are converted into “resources pool” which provides service on demand. IEEE Trans Parallel Distrib Syst 23:936–943, Article Cloud computing environment is influenced by user-dependent quality of service (QoS) parameters in evaluating the performance of Web services apart from others factors. Due to the complexity and diversity of user requests of the cloud computing system, its performance is difficult to model and analyze. This articles also examines open issues and challenges to the surveyed evaluation approaches and identifies possible opportunities for future research in this important field. Cloud computing today has now been growing as new technologies and new business models. Cloud performance management is the practice of assessing various metrics and benchmarks for cloud systems. This work is supported by Innovation Action Plan supported by Science and Technology Commission of Shanghai Municipality (No. Performance and scalability testing and measurements of cloud-based software services are necessary for future optimizations and growth of cloud computing. In: The seventh international conference on innovative mobile and internet services in ubiquitous computing, pp 276–282. As exact modeling of cloud centers is not feasible due to the nature of cloud centers and diversity of user requests, we describe a novel approximate analytical model for performance evaluation of cloud server farms and solve it to obtain accurate estimation of … For example, Google App Engine is designed as simple development platform that suffers when subjected to lengthy requests, while Amazon Web Services … In: 2012 IEEE international conference on systems, man, and cybernetics, pp 1455–1460, Ostermann S, Iosup A, Yigitbasi N, Prodan R, Fahringer T, Epema D (2010) A performance analysis of EC2 cloud computing services for scientific computing. In: Quality, reliability, security and robustness in heterogeneous networks, pp 251–264. Understanding the characteristics of computer service performance has become critical for service applications in cloud computing. Many of us use cloud services every day. Google Scholar, Levitin G, Dai YS, Ben-Haim H (2006) Reliability and performance of star topology grid service with precedence constraints on subtask execution. Learn more about Institutional subscriptions, The number of subtasks of a service request, The service rate of the \(j\)-th physical server, The proportion of the \(\mathrm{VM}_{i}\)’s resources to the \(j\)-th physical server, The service rate vector of the cloud system, The number of VMs that can be created on the physical server \(j\), The service rate for the system to stay at state \(i\), The total number of VMs can be created by the cloud center, The maximum number of VMs that can be created on server \(j\), The steady probability for the system to stay at state \(n\), The data size of subtask \(k\) needed to be transmitted, The available bandwidth of the physical server \(M_{j}\), The processing time of suktask \(k\) when there is VM failure, The processing time of suktask \(k\) when there is VL failure, The the \(y\)-th recovery time of the \(\mathrm{VM}_{i}\), The average waiting time of the \(i\)-th resources request, The total number of servers of the cloud center, The allocation matrix of the \(i\)-th service request, The number of VMs that running on the physical server \(M_{j}\), The completion time if physical server failure, Buyya R, Yeo CS, Venugopal S, Broberg J, Brandic I (2009) Cloud computing and emerging IT platforms: vision, hype, and reality for delivering computing as the 5th utility. The cloud provides the flexibility to strike the right balance so that you get the maximum benefit from your resources and get a higher ROI. Peer review under responsibility of Chongqing University of Posts and Telecommunications. Techopedia explains Cloud Performance Management In: World conference on services, pp 693–700, Yang B, Tan F, Dai YS (2013) Performance evaluation of cloud service considering fault recovery. https://doi.org/10.1007/s11227-014-1156-3. Tax calculation will be finalised during checkout. Among the work on Cloud performance analysis, evaluation approaches developed with a system modeling perspective play an important role. Production and hosting by Elsevier B.V. https://doi.org/10.1016/j.dcan.2016.12.002. Thorough evaluation on Cloud service performance is crucial and beneficial to both service providers and consumers; thus forming an active research area. Many studies have examined the infrastructure as a service and software as a service aspects of cloud computing; however, few studies have focused on platform as a service (PaaS). In: 2012 international conference on cloud computing, teclmologies, applications and management, pp 12–15, Xiong K, Perros H (2009) Service performance and analysis in cloud computing. Springer, Berlin, Khazaei H (2012) Performance analysis of cloud computing centers using M/G/m/m+ r queuing system. IEEE Trans Reliab 55:507–515, Tanenbaum AS, Wetherall DJ (2011) Computer networks. Clearly, you can expect increased agility with lower costs if you move your services to the cloud. Cloud Computing is a new service area in Information Technology environment with huge requirements on the shared information, infrastructure, software, resources, devices and services. Strictly as per the compliance and regulations of: Cloud computing is a novel paradigm for the provision of service on demand. IEEE Trans Reliab 55:337–349, Dai Y-H, Pan Y, Zou X (2007) A hierarchical modeling and analysis for grid service reliability. School of Computer Engineering and Science, Shanghai University, Shanghai , 200444, China, Department of Computer Science and Engineering, Henan Institute of Engineering, Zhengzhou , 451191, China, China Telecom Corporation Ltd., Shanghai Branch, Shanghai , 200085, China, You can also search for this author in In distributed technology perspective, cloud computing most like client-server services like web-based or web-service but it used virtual resources to execute. Due to the complexity and diversity of user requests of the cloud computing system, its performance is difficult to model and analyze. Cloud Computing makes the dream of computing real as a tool and in the form of service. Future Gener Comput Syst 25(6):599–616, Fox A, Griffith R, Joseph A, Katz R, Konwinski A, Lee G, Patterson D, Rabkin A, Stoica I (2009) Above the clouds: a Berkeley view of cloud computing, electrical engineering and computer sciences, University of California, Berkeley, Foster I, Zhao Y, Raicu I, Lu S (2008) Cloud computing and grid computing 360-degree compared. These resources include tools and applications like data storage, servers, databases, networking, and software.